Construction Cost Overview for Shawano, WI

Construction and renovation costs in Shawano, WI reflect the city's cost of living index of 89.4 and a material cost index of 89 (where 100 represents the national baseline). With an average construction labor rate of $38.55 per hour and a median home price of $192,000, homeowners in Shawano should plan their renovation budgets carefully using local pricing data.

Shawano sits in IECC Climate Zone 6 (Cold), which influences insulation requirements, HVAC sizing, and overall material choices for both new construction and remodeling projects. Low seismic risk — standard building codes apply. The median household income of $64,700 in Shawano means that a mid-range kitchen remodel at $44,016 represents approximately 68% of annual household income.

Building permits in Shawano average $994, varying by project scope and local building department requirements. Major renovations involving structural, electrical, or plumbing work require permits in virtually all Wisconsin jurisdictions. Scheduling projects during off-peak seasons can save 5-15% on labor costs as contractors have greater availability.

Do I need a building permit for home renovations in Shawano?
Most significant renovations in Shawano, WI require building permits. Permit costs average around $994 depending on project scope. Projects involving structural changes, electrical rewiring, plumbing modifications, or additions almost always require permits. Cosmetic updates like interior painting, replacing fixtures, or installing new flooring typically do not.
